Sales Development Representative
Job Description
The Opportunity
Our Sales Development team is growing! Weâre looking for a motivated, creative, hard-working, and hungry sales development representative to bring energy and enthusiasm to the team and find and engage with new prospective customers. We are looking for someone who wants to grow with our organization and who thinks long term.
The Sales Development Representative will report to the Manager, Sales Development. The team is at the front lines of the sales process, first point of contact for prospective customers, and plays an instrumental role in Brightflagâs success. Sound like a fit for you?
What You Will Be Doing
- Identify and prospect companies that need Brightflag
- Find and engage with the right people with a mix of outreach tactics (call, email, LinkedIn, etc.)
- Strategize with the account executive team on targeted outreach programs to strategic accounts
- Build relationships with prospects
- Set meetings for the AE team that result in creating qualified opportunities
- Manage, plan, and own your time, doing what you need to crush your quotaÂ

About Brightflag
Hello, Weâre Brightflag - one of the fastest-growing tech startups in the legal world. We've recently announced the completion of a $28 million growth equity investment to continue our mission to transform legal operations.Â
Our AI software combined with a best-in-class Customer Success team empowers corporate legal teams to do better, no matter the starting point. Our SaaS platform was the first to apply artificial intelligence and machine learning to legal operations management and has invested more than 100,000+ hours in its development. Using Brightflag, corporate legal teams achieve visibility into their operations, streamline internal workflows, manage their workload, and engage with outside counsel more efficiently.Â
Brightflag serves a global community of corporate legal teams and their outside counsel from offices in New York, Dublin, and Sydney.
